LiquidCD 2.02:
  • Brings Leopard compatibility back. Something with the zip archive, not sure what it was.

REQUIREMENTS
Mac OS X 10.5 or later.

LiquidCD 2.0:


  • This is a major release. LiquidCD has been rewritten from scraches.
  • Burned video DVDs should now work on almost any desktop DVD player.
  • Photos are now displayed faster.
  • Fixed a bug introduced in Leopard involving cue/wav and cue/mp3 files.
  • Overall stability improvement.
  • Integrated with Leopard new technologies, like QuickLook and Objective-C 2.
  • Almost anything can now be saved as a disk image (such as a cue/bin file or an ISO disk image when possible).
  • Exporting audio tracks is now faster.
  • Audio tracks can be exported at different bitrates.
  • The media browser is now in a separate window.
  • Rewritten cue parser. Now supports advanced flags, index points and multiple files.
  • Added a generic disk image reader.
  • Getting the name of a track on Internet gives more accurate results.
  • CD-Text data may now include non-ascii charcaters, the best and most compatible encoding is automatically selected.
  • Fixed a bug that reported the layout as too large for the inserted disc.
  • Added experimental support for overburning. Please read the ReadMe file before using this.
  • Introduced a new disc image format: .loxi. The specifications are open, see the help menu in LiquidCD.
La versione 1.31 è l'ultima per Tiger.
